455530125 has 32 divisors (see below), whose sum is σ = 778512384. Its totient is φ = 236376000.
The previous prime is 455530109. The next prime is 455530193. The reversal of 455530125 is 521035554.
It is a happy number.
It is not a de Polignac number, because 455530125 - 24 = 455530109 is a prime.
It is a junction number, because it is equal to n+sod(n) for n = 455530092 and 455530101.
It is a congruent number.
It is an unprimeable number.
It is a polite number, since it can be written in 31 ways as a sum of consecutive naturals, for example, 2541 + ... + 30290.
It is an arithmetic number, because the mean of its divisors is an integer number (24328512).
Almost surely, 2455530125 is an apocalyptic number.
It is an amenable number.
455530125 is a deficient number, since it is larger than the sum of its proper divisors (322982259).
455530125 is a wasteful number, since it uses less digits than its factorization.
455530125 is an evil number, because the sum of its binary digits is even.
The sum of its prime factors is 32886 (or 32876 counting only the distinct ones).
The product of its (nonzero) digits is 15000, while the sum is 30.
The square root of 455530125 is about 21343.1517119661. The cubic root of 455530125 is about 769.4357619370.
Adding to 455530125 its reverse (521035554), we get a palindrome (976565679).
